Kinds of Ovens
Understanding the different kinds of ovens on the market is essential in making a notified purchase. Below are the most common types offered today:
Type of OvenDescriptionConventional OvensConventional ovens that utilize either gas or electric heat. Ideal for baking and roasting.Convection OvensFunction fans that flow hot air for even cooking. Great for baking multiple trays at the same time.Steam OvensInject steam into the cooking chamber, protecting wetness and flavor, making them excellent for cooking vegetables and fish.Wall OvensBuilt into the wall and totally free up kitchen area. When shopping for an oven, possible purchasers must think about a variety of features that will enhance functionality and fit their cooking requires:

Size and Capacity: Consider the size of your kitchen and how much cooking you normally do. Ovens are available in various sizes, so it's necessary to pick one that fits conveniently in your space while providing sufficient capability for your cooking requires.

Energy Efficiency: Look for ovens with high energy effectiveness scores. This is particularly crucial for those who prepare frequently, as it will save cash on energy costs in the long run.

Relieve of Cleaning: Ovens with self-cleaning features or easy-to-clean interiors can save time and effort. Consider designs with non-stick finishes or detachable parts that are dishwashing machine safe.

Control Features: Digital controls and wise innovation can make cooking much easier. Search for an oven with features such as delay-timers, temperature probes, and pre-programmed cooking choices.

Security Features: Modern ovens often include child locks, touch-safe surface areas, and temperature level controls to avoid overheating and mishaps.

Design and Aesthetics: Aesthetics play a significant function in kitchen design. Select an oven that matches your kitchen's design, whether it's traditional, contemporary, or farmhouse.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
What is the average life-span of an oven?The average life expectancy of an oven can differ extensively but usually varies from 10 to 15 years depending on the type and quality of the home appliance.

Should I buy a gas or electric oven?This mostly depends upon individual choices and the existing infrastructure in your house. Gas Best ovens tend to heat quicker and offer moisture, while electric ovens typically deliver more even heating and are typically easier to clean up.

How do I preserve my oven to ensure it lasts longer?Regular cleaning, preventing severe chemicals, and following the producer's directions for operation can help extend the life of your oven.

What size oven do I require for my household?As a general rule, a basic oven can accommodate little to medium-sized households. Nevertheless, if you host big events, a double oven or a larger capability model may be worth the investment.

Are wise ovens worth it?Smart ovens use convenience and advanced cooking choices, permitting users to manage them remotely via smart device apps. However, whether they're worth it or not depends upon private lifestyle and cooking routines.
